This is the complete list of members for gte::Picker, including all inherited members.
ExecuteRecursive(std::shared_ptr< Spatial > const &object) | gte::Picker | private |
GetClosestNonnegative() const | gte::Picker | |
GetClosestNonpositive() const | gte::Picker | |
GetClosestToZero() const | gte::Picker | |
GetMaxDistance() const | gte::Picker | |
mDirection | gte::Picker | private |
mMaxDistance | gte::Picker | private |
mOrigin | gte::Picker | private |
msInvalid | gte::Picker | privatestatic |
mTMax | gte::Picker | private |
mTMin | gte::Picker | private |
operator()(std::shared_ptr< Spatial > const &scene, Vector4< float > const &origin, Vector4< float > const &direction, float tmin, float tmax) | gte::Picker | |
Picker() | gte::Picker | |
PickPoints(std::shared_ptr< Visual > const &visual, char const *positions, unsigned int vstride, IndexBuffer *ibuffer, Line3< float > const &line) | gte::Picker | private |
PickSegments(std::shared_ptr< Visual > const &visual, char const *positions, unsigned int vstride, IndexBuffer *ibuffer, Line3< float > const &line) | gte::Picker | private |
PickTriangles(std::shared_ptr< Visual > const &visual, char const *positions, unsigned int vstride, IndexBuffer *ibuffer, Line3< float > const &line) | gte::Picker | private |
records | gte::Picker | |
SetMaxDistance(float maxDistance) | gte::Picker | |
~Picker() | gte::Picker |